Is going full-time as a photographer still worth it in 2025? In this episode, we unpack Rachael’s decision to leave her corporate job (again!) to pursue photography full time—and what it really takes to make that leap.
We talk hustle culture, the pressure to always be busy, why “full-time” looks different for everyone, and how client trust is built (and broken) through turnaround times, communication, and consistency. Plus, we get into the tea about photographers charging premium rates but not delivering on timelines—and how that affects the industry as a whole.
Whether you’re part-time, full-time, or stuck somewhere in between, this one’s for you if you’ve ever asked:
“Am I legit if I’m not full-time?”
“Is burnout inevitable?”
“How can I actually run a business and not just have a hobby that pays sometimes?”
Let’s talk boundaries, burnout, and being a boss—even in this economy.
